Fervent sports fans are making a splash in Budapest as the 17th FINA World Championships are happening in Hungary’s capital and Balatonfüred until July 30th. For this reason, a cheering center is set up at Terasz Budapest on Március 15. Square – outside KIOSK – where everyone can watch competitions live on a big screen without missing a minute. Terasz Budapest is an alfresco downtown hangout that is pleasantly removed from the buzz of the party quarter, offering mouthwatering meals and delicious drinks outside KIOSK on Március 15. Square, paired with a picturesque panorama over the boats sailing down the Danube and the beautiful Buda Hills. During the time of the 17th FINA World Championships – held between July 14-30 – this amazing open-air bar turns into a special cheering center. The water-sports competitions can be watched live on a sizeable screen, so guests can enjoy sports broadcasts while drinking and dining amid a truly special ambience, lounging on colorful and comfortable bean-bag chairs or seats under soothing sunshades.

At Terasz Budapest, guests can devour various delicious meals like savory sandwiches, BBQ brisketchicken breast, salmon steak, salads, and snacks, as well as heavenly desserts. These mouthwatering meals can be washed down with frosty fröccs, beers, tasty cocktail concoctions, lemonades, and all kinds of other alcoholic wonders.
